RavenTree:轻量的 Go HTTP 请求库 含重试与错误处理机制

2024-12-30 15:41:48   小编

RavenTree:轻量的 Go HTTP 请求库 含重试与错误处理机制

在当今的软件开发领域,高效且可靠的 HTTP 请求处理是构建强大应用程序的关键要素之一。RavenTree 作为一款轻量的 Go HTTP 请求库,凭借其出色的重试与错误处理机制,正逐渐受到开发者的青睐。

RavenTree 的轻量特性使其在资源使用上极为高效,不会给应用程序带来过多的负担。这对于那些对性能和资源效率要求较高的项目来说,无疑是一个巨大的优势。

在复杂的网络环境中,请求失败是常有的事。RavenTree 的重试机制显得尤为重要。它能够智能地判断请求失败的原因,并在一定条件下自动进行重试。例如,当遇到网络短暂波动导致的连接失败时,RavenTree 会按照预设的策略进行重试,确保请求能够成功发送。

而错误处理机制更是 RavenTree 的一大亮点。它能够细致地捕获和分类各种可能出现的错误情况,为开发者提供清晰准确的错误信息。这使得开发者能够迅速定位问题,并采取相应的措施进行处理。无论是服务器返回的错误码,还是网络通信中的异常,RavenTree 都能妥善应对。

使用 RavenTree 进行开发,能够极大地提高开发效率。开发者无需花费大量时间和精力去编写复杂的重试和错误处理逻辑,只需专注于业务逻辑的实现。RavenTree 还提供了简洁易用的 API,使得与 HTTP 请求的交互变得轻松愉快。

与其他类似的库相比,RavenTree 在保持轻量的同时,不牺牲功能的完整性。其灵活的配置选项允许开发者根据具体的项目需求进行定制化,满足各种不同场景下的请求处理要求。

RavenTree 以其轻量、高效的特点,结合强大的重试与错误处理机制,为 Go 语言开发者在处理 HTTP 请求时提供了一个可靠且便捷的工具。无论是构建小型的工具应用,还是大型的企业级系统,RavenTree 都能发挥重要作用,助力开发者打造出更加稳定和优秀的应用程序。

TAGS: 错误处理 RavenTree 轻量 重试

欢迎使用万千站长工具!

Welcome to www.zzTool.com